Last week, former West Virginia big man Derek Culver was waived by the South Bay Lakers but it didn't take long for him to find a new home, inking a deal with the Lakeland Magic, the G-League affiliate of the Orlando Magic. 

Culver began the season with Capitanes de Ciudad de Mexico where he averaged 3.3 points, 3.8 rebounds, and 12.6 minutes per game in across eleven games. He has bounced around the G-League since leaving West Virginia a year early, playing for the Fort Wayne Mad Ants (2021), Wisconsin Herd (2021-22), Delaware Blue Coats (2022), Capitanes de Ciudad de Mexico (2022-23), South Bay Lakers (2023), and now the Lakeland Magic.

The Warren, Ohio, native averaged 14.3 points and 9.4 rebounds per game in his final season as a Mountaineer and was selected First Team All-Big 12 Conference. The honor marked the third straight season he received postseason conference honors before foregoing his senior season and entered the 2021 NBA Draft.
